掌握 GitHub 鼠标与键盘操作的高效技巧

在现代的软件开发环境中,GitHub 已成为开发者们必不可少的工具。本文将详细介绍如何利用鼠标和键盘操作,提高在 GitHub 上的工作效率。无论你是初学者还是经验丰富的开发者,这些技巧都能帮助你更好地管理项目。

1. GitHub 鼠标操作基础

1.1 GitHub 界面导航

  • 使用鼠标滚轮快速浏览项目的文件结构。
  • 利用顶部导航栏访问不同的功能模块,如仓库、代码、问题(Issues)等。

1.2 代码文件浏览

  • 点击文件夹以展开和查看内部文件。
  • 通过点击文件名打开文件,利用右侧的编辑功能直接进行更改。

1.3 提交修改

  • 修改文件后,使用鼠标点击“提交更改”按钮。
  • 可使用鼠标选择相关的提交信息并添加标签(tags)。

2. GitHub 键盘操作技巧

2.1 快捷键概览

熟悉 GitHub 常用的键盘快捷键,可以显著提高效率,以下是一些常用的快捷键:

  • t: 快速打开文件查找器。
  • w: 切换编辑模式。
  • y: 复制当前页面的 URL。
  • g + i: 跳转到问题列表。
  • g + p: 跳转到项目页。

2.2 常用的代码操作

  • l: 列出所有的链接。
  • s: 显示搜索框,方便快速查找。
  • /: 直接聚焦搜索栏。

2.3 导航与提交

  • 使用 Shift + ? 查看所有快捷键列表。
  • Enter 用于打开文件或提交页面。

3. GitHub 高级操作

3.1 提交与合并

  • 使用键盘选择要合并的分支,利用 M 键进行合并操作。
  • 通过键盘输入合并信息,快速完成提交。

3.2 管理问题(Issues)

  • 使用 g + i 访问问题页面。
  • 快速创建和分配问题,只需使用快捷键即可。

3.3 Pull Requests 的高效处理

  • 使用 g + p 访问 Pull Requests 页面,快速检查待审核的请求。
  • 通过键盘快速浏览不同的 Pull Requests,并利用 m 进行合并。

4. 使用 GitHub Actions 进行自动化操作

4.1 简介

GitHub Actions 是一个强大的自动化工具,可以帮助开发者自动执行工作流,提高效率。

4.2 创建工作流

  • 使用鼠标点击 “Actions” 标签,选择已有的模板或创建自定义工作流。
  • 通过代码和注释优化工作流,让它更适合你的项目需求。

4.3 监控工作流

  • 利用鼠标快速访问工作流的运行状态和历史记录,及时处理错误。

5. 常见问题解答(FAQ)

5.1 如何在 GitHub 上进行代码复审?

GitHub 上进行代码复审,首先进入相关的 Pull Request 页面。点击 “Files changed” 标签,浏览代码更改,并在需要的地方添加评论。

5.2 GitHub 中的项目管理如何更高效?

利用 GitHub 的 Projects 功能,创建项目板,利用列和卡片跟踪进度。可以通过鼠标和键盘快速添加和更新任务。

5.3 如何有效使用 GitHub 的搜索功能?

在搜索框中使用适当的搜索关键词和过滤器,如 is:open 来查找未解决的问题。利用 Ctrl + F 可以快速定位页面中的特定信息。

5.4 如何使用 GitHub Pages 发布网站?

首先在项目设置中启用 GitHub Pages,然后选择要作为主页的分支,最后通过鼠标点击 “Save” 保存设置。接下来,就可以通过提供的 URL 访问你的网站。

6. 结论

掌握 GitHub 的鼠标和键盘操作,不仅可以提高个人工作效率,还可以促进团队协作。希望通过本文的介绍,你能找到适合自己的操作技巧,进一步提升在 GitHub 上的工作体验。

正文完